    Friend.


    I have always been one of those girls who only has a few friends. I've always longed to be in the "in group", enjoying the hanging out and acceptance that I felt I missed. While I enjoy helping people, I am really not a group person. I get insecure, unsure and usually spend the evening hiding or sitting quietly smiling and nodding my head at conversation. I am much more of a one on one gal. Give me some alone time and I will be a very happy bunny!
    And then I moved to the States. I gained some confidence, took some risks and made a group of great friends. My first real group of friends. I was so pleased....but I decided I wanted to take a new challenge which found me heading off to England.

    If I thought making friends as a teenager was tough, just wait until I had moved continents three times, met a controlling guy in a peculiar country and made some drastic decisions in the process of getting my life and identity back.

    Making friends as an adult is an entirely different ball game!  I have found it incredibly hard to make the type of friends who stick around.  By this age, people generally have their circle of friends established......and aren't all that keen to add people to the group. I guess if I had children, that might provide more opportunities to make friends, but as I don't, that is just not an option.

    And then I met Mr C. At first I wasn't sure about him, but he has turned out to be a real friend. He knows all the scary skeletons of my past and all my hopes for the future,  he knows who I am and why I do the things that I do. He accepts me just as I am and has helped me grow in so many ways......

    Today he is leaving.....and my heart is breaking.....

    My hope is that despite the change in jobs and location, our friendship will continue......I can surely hope, right?

    July 2012 - End of month one

    Operation Bye Bye is in full swing and has been for four weeks now.  My focus has been one day at a time, one meal at a time. I have been planning my food weekly and sticking to it as much as possible.  My plan has been to eat real, clean, unprocessed foods 90% of the day, and anything else for the remaining 10%.  It has been a learning curve for me, one that I am getting better at with each day that passes.

    My mom asked me if this change in what I am eating is making me feel better, and I took a little while to answer. It's weird, because yes I do feel better, but at the same time I cant seem to put my finger on what exactly feels better. I know that sounds weird but I'm not sure how else to explain it.

    July has been a challenging month on both the weight loss and exercise front, but I am pleased with the progress that I have been able to make - 8.6lbs lost this month.  My goal for July was 10lbs but 8.6lbs is still pretty good. August's goal is going to be 8lbs as I will be on holiday for one week that month.
